How to Make Hoisin Sauce Recipe

  1. Finely mince 2 cloves of garlic and 1 small jalapeño pepper. (Remove seeds for less heat).
  2. In a small bowl, use a mortar and pestle to grind the garlic and jalapeño into a paste.
  3. Add 1/4 cup (60ml) Sriracha Asian sweet chili sauce to a mason jar.
  4. Add 2 tablespoons rice vinegar.
  5. Add 2 tablespoons soy sauce.
  6. Add 1 tablespoon sesame oil.
  7. Add 1 tablespoon honey or brown sugar (adjust to taste).
  8. Add the garlic-jalapeño paste.
  9. Secure the lid tightly and shake vigorously until well combined and emulsified.
  10. Taste and adjust seasonings as needed. Add more honey for sweetness, Sriracha for heat, or rice vinegar for tang.
  11. Store in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ks.
